The Track Family Recreation Center is a small amusement park located in Pigeon Forge. The park features several carnival rides including a carousel, swings and Ferris wheel as well as the “Rio Grande Train”, “Red Baron Plane Ride” and “Noah's Lark” swinging boat. Thrill rides include bungee jumping and the “Skyflyer” skydiving ride. Other features include an arcade, Go-Karts, bumper boats and a miniature golf course.
The Track is open year-round and offers free admission.

Wave Country is a small water park located in Nashville. It is open from Memorial Day through Labor Day and features a wave pool, three flumes and two four-story speed slides. It also includes kiddie pool with fountains, water umbrellas and tipping buckets. Sand volleyball courts are also available.

Wetlands Water Park is a small water park located within Persimmon Ridge Park in Jonesborough. Attractions include a large family activity pool with three slides, tipping buckets, bubblers and water umbrellas. The park also includes a lazy river and a zero-depth wading pool with kiddie slide. Sand volleyball is also available.

Wild WaterDome a 60,000 square-foot indoor facility located within the Wilderness in the Smokies Resort in Sevierville. The facility is open year round and includes the "Great Wave" wave/leisure pool, two tube slides, "Smokies Surf Rider" and the "Storm Chaser" funnel raft ride. Children’s play areas include the "Washout Mountain" multi-level play fort with slides, interactive water features and tipping bucket. The resort also features the seasonal outdoor water park, Salamander Springs, which includes the "Wildflower Lagoon" spa and a family leisure pool with "River Otter" and "Timber Rattler" slides. Children’s play areas include the zero-entry "Minnow's Marsh" kiddie pool as well as a multi-level interactive water play fort at "Lunker's Landing" with slides, pipe falls, bubblers and tipping bucket.
